hadoop偽分布式搭建的步驟是什么

小億
112
2023-12-04 20:26:30

搭建Hadoop偽分布式環(huán)境可以按照以下步驟進(jìn)行:

  1. 安裝Java:確保機(jī)器上安裝了Java,并設(shè)置正確的JAVA_HOME環(huán)境變量。

  2. 下載Hadoop:從官方網(wǎng)站下載Hadoop的穩(wěn)定版本,并解壓到指定的目錄。

  3. 配置Hadoop環(huán)境變量:設(shè)置Hadoop的相關(guān)環(huán)境變量,包括HADOOP_HOME、PATH和HADOOP_CLASSPATH。

  4. 配置Hadoop的核心文件:修改Hadoop的核心配置文件,包括hadoop-env.sh、core-site.xml、hdfs-site.xml、mapred-site.xml和yarn-site.xml,根據(jù)自己的需求進(jìn)行配置。

  5. 配置SSH免密碼登錄:確保機(jī)器能夠通過(guò)SSH免密碼登錄,可以使用ssh-keygen生成公鑰和私鑰,并將公鑰添加到authorized_keys文件中。

  6. 格式化HDFS:使用hdfs namenode -format命令來(lái)格式化HDFS文件系統(tǒng)。

  7. 啟動(dòng)Hadoop:通過(guò)啟動(dòng)Hadoop的各個(gè)組件,包括NameNode、DataNode、ResourceManager和NodeManager,可以使用start-dfs.sh和start-yarn.sh腳本來(lái)啟動(dòng)Hadoop。

  8. 驗(yàn)證Hadoop安裝:使用jps命令驗(yàn)證Hadoop的各個(gè)組件是否已經(jīng)成功啟動(dòng)。

  9. 運(yùn)行示例程序:運(yùn)行Hadoop自帶的示例程序,如WordCount,確保Hadoop能夠正常工作。

以上是Hadoop偽分布式搭建的基本步驟,可以根據(jù)需要進(jìn)行相應(yīng)的調(diào)整和配置。

0